Summary The Confectionery market will register strong value and volume growth at a CAGR of 6.5% and 5.7% respectively during 2014-2019 Of the three Confectionery categories analyzed, Chocolate will remain the largest category and will register fastest growth at a CAGR of 7.3% during 2014-2019 Flexible Packaging is the most used packaging material which accounted for 50.5% share while Film is the most commonly used container type with 39.2% share Confectionery products that provide a low content of saturated fat will have better prospects supported by increasing health consciousness among Turkish consumers Fun & Enjoyment and Indulgence are the most influential factors contributing to Confectionery market growth Scope This report brings together multiple data sources to provide a comprehensive overview of the Confectionery sector in Turkey as part of our global coverage of the sector. Hypermarkets & Supermarkets is the leading distribution channel in the Food market in Turkey Value (US$ billion) Leading distribution channels in Turkey s Confectionery market, 2014 Leading distribution channels Overall Food Hypermarkets & Supermarkets Convenience Stores Food & drinks specialists Others 2010 2013 Leading distribution channels Confectionery Convenience Stores Hypermarkets & Supermarkets Food & Drinks Specialists Others Confectionery as a percentage of overall Food: Confectionery accounted for. of total food retail consumption in Turkey in 2013. Hypermarkets & Supermarkets dominate food retail distribution in Turkey, accounting for. in 2013. This was due to the availability of a wide range of products at competitive prices. Convenience Stores are the second most preferred distribution channel accounting for. of the market in 2013. Convenience Stores is the leading distribution channel in the Confectionery market in Turkey with a 39.8% distribution share in 2014. It is followed by Hypermarkets & Supermarkets and Food & Drinks Specialists with a. and. share respectively. 6
Flexible Packaging is the most used packaging material while Film is the most commonly used container type Key Packaging Materials Flexible Packaging Paper & Board Rigid Plastics Overview of Turkey s Confectionery market by type of packaging in 2014... Key Packaging Materials by category Flexible Packaging Paper & Board Others Chocolate Gum Sugar Confectionery Flexible Packaging is the most commonly used packaging material in the Confectionery market in Turkey followed by Paper & Board. Key Container Types Film Box Wrapper Bag/Sachet Blister Pack Others Film is the most commonly used container type in the Confectionery market and accounted for. of the market in 2014. Flexible Packaging is predominantly used for the packaging of Chocolate. Meanwhile, Paper & Board is mainly used for the packaging of Gum products. Key Container Types by category Film Box Others Chocolate Gum Sugar Confectionery Film containers are most commonly used for the packaging of Chocolate. Meanwhile, Box containers are mainly used for the packaging of Gum. 7
